E-COM-NET
首页
在线工具
Layui镜像站
SUI文档
联系我们
推荐频道
Java
PHP
C++
C
C#
Python
Ruby
go语言
Scala
Servlet
Vue
MySQL
NoSQL
Redis
CSS
Oracle
SQL Server
DB2
HBase
Http
HTML5
Spring
Ajax
Jquery
JavaScript
Json
XML
NodeJs
mybatis
Hibernate
算法
设计模式
shell
数据结构
大数据
JS
消息中间件
正则表达式
Tomcat
SQL
Nginx
Shiro
Maven
Linux
随机化快排
使用轮廓分数提升时间序列聚类的表现
我们将使用轮廓分数和一些距离指标来执行时间序列聚类实验,并且进行可视化让我们看看下面的时间序列:如果沿着y轴移动序列添加随机噪声,并
随机化
这些序列,那么它们几乎无法分辨,如下图所示-现在很难将时间序列列分组为簇
deephub
·
2023-10-20 10:11
聚类
数据挖掘
机器学习
python
人工智能
unity Shader Graph实现2D图片扭曲波纹效果
要实现此效果主要思路扭曲效果基本是通过UV的偏移达到效果的,偏移要
随机化
才能达到扭曲,可使用噪声Noise来实现
随机化
。要能有动起来的效果,要用到Time,随时间
mountainlord
·
2023-10-20 09:59
Unity
Shader
unity
shader
快速排序(重点)
前言
快排
是一种比较重要的排序算法,他的思想有时候会作用到个别算法提上,公司招聘的笔试上有时候也有他的过程推导题,所以搞懂
快排
势在必行!!!
夜莺philomel
·
2023-10-19 22:47
排序算法
算法
java
【算法课OJ练习题】顺序输出奇数(quick_sort)
题目计算机设计与算法分析课程第二次作业(Divide&Conquer)C题要求很简单,题目设置的就是要快速排序才能通过,只不过读入时只存储奇数重点就是理解一下
快排
的方式,模版有很多种。
小雨的杰拉多尼
·
2023-10-19 20:36
Algorithm
算法
c++
数据结构
算法刷题打卡第50天:排序数组---快速排序
输入:nums=[5,1,1,2,0,0]输出:[0,0,1,1,2,5]快速排序算法介绍:快速排序(英语:Quicksort),又称分区交换排序(partition-exchangesort),简称
快排
夏秃然
·
2023-10-19 11:14
躺平合集
算法
排序算法
数据结构
快速排序
leetcode----148. Sort List
规定了只能用插入排序,但是为了提升效率,之后也是使用了
快排
和归并排序做对比。经过上一题的洗礼,知道了链表归并排序使用递归解决很方
成程晨
·
2023-10-19 10:45
leetcode
leetcode
LeetCode - 148. Sort List
148.SortListhttps://leetcode.com/problems/sort-list排列无序列表要求:时间复杂度O(nlogn),空间复杂度O(1)排序算法1.
快排
-时间复杂度O(nlogn
real_lisa
·
2023-10-19 10:44
LeetCode
leetcode
算法
array
sorting
algorithm
链表
孟德尔
随机化
:Steiger Test避免反向因果关系
在暴露A->结局B的孟德尔
随机化
因果关系分析时,SNP与暴露A的相关性要比结局B的大,否则会产生反向因果关系,即SNP不能作为
皮肤科大白
·
2023-10-19 03:37
windows
孟德尔
随机化
LDSC基因评分
LDSC基因评分一、什么是LDSCLDSC(LDScoreregression)是一种常用的遗传相关性分析方法,用于估计复杂性疾病和复杂性特征的遗传贡献。基于遗传连锁不平衡(LD)的概念,通过估计每个SNP的LDScore来推断其与复杂性状之间的关联强度。LDScore是一种衡量SNP与周围SNP之间LD关联程度的统计量。LDScore的计算基于两个因素:SNP对之间的遗传相关性(r)和SNP对之
皮肤科大白
·
2023-10-19 03:37
机器学习
人工智能
【孟德尔
随机化
LDSC基因评分结果解读】
LDSC基因评分#LDSClibrary(MendelR)#如果是要做IEU在线数据库的先下载到本地#做LDSC分析时需要完整的GWAS文件#使用TwoSampleMR接口时,只能是MRBase中的数据,即IEUid#这个接口贼慢而且容易中断根本用不了#TwoSampleMR::ldsc_h2()#TwoSampleMR::ldsc_rg()#最好是下载到本地进行分析#IEU上下载的VCF文件可以
皮肤科大白
·
2023-10-19 03:37
windows
Java实现快速排序
1.介绍
快排
分为两种:1.lomuto分区算法(快慢指针)(单边)2.Hoare分区算法(前后指针)(双边)
快排
主要思想:选一个基准元素分为两部分,先让左边排一下序再让右边排序2.思路分析1.lomuto
风止
·
2023-10-19 01:17
数据结构
排序算法
算法
java
快排
+归并非递归实现
快排
非递归intquicksortOnce(int*nums,intl,intr){if(l>=r)return0;intx=nums[l+r+1>>1];inti=l-1,j=r+1;while(ix
桐人,奥龙
·
2023-10-18 22:22
排序算法
算法
数据结构
各种排序算法实现
快排
:packagemainimport"fmt"funcquickSort(arr[]int)[]int{varres[]intiflen(arr)<1{returnarr}pivot:=arr[0]
谜底666
·
2023-10-18 22:04
#
leetcode杂记
排序算法
算法
c++
数据结构------常见的八种排序(Java实现)
排序部分了解排序排序分类1.插入排序1.1直接插入排序1.2希尔排序(也可以说是插入排序PLUS)2.选择排序2.1直接选择排序特别篇:直接选择排序的优化2.2堆排序3.交换排序3.1冒泡排序3.2快速排序(
快排
感冒不能喝咖啡!
·
2023-10-18 20:46
数据结构
数据结构
java
排序算法
快速排序全面详解
目录1基本思想2排序步骤3代码实现3.1区间划分算法(hoare初始版本):3.2主框架4区间划分算法4.1hoare法4.2挖坑法4.3前后指针法5
快排
优化5.1取key方面的优化5.2递归方面的优化
Oldinjuly
·
2023-10-18 14:02
LeetCode
数据结构
算法
算法
排序算法
快速排序
快速排序优化
快速排序非递归
前后指针法
三路划分法
各种常用排序的实现 c语言代码实现(插入排序、选择排序、快速排序、堆排序、归并)
常用排序C语言实现(插入排序、选择排序、快速排序、堆排序、归并)代码见结尾处,可直接运行1.
快排
(1)算法思想选择一个基准元素,将比基准元素小的元素放在其前面,比基准元素大的元素放在其后面,然后在将小于基准值元素的子数列和大于基准元素的子数列按原来的方法排序
Int mian[]
·
2023-10-18 12:16
DS复习
排序
数据结构
c语言
c++
算法
2022-03-04
八点不到就起了,然后排了一个多小时的队,其实还好,就是在我们
快排
到的时候,前面突然插进来一个人,就很无语。看样子应该是一对小情侣,那男的给女的排队,我也不好说什么,大冤种就是我呗(༎ຶ-༎ຶ)。
20级小学教育1班许双
·
2023-10-18 09:19
震惊了!为陌生人跪地吸尿,这到底是什么品德的医生?
如果尿液不尽
快排
出会面临膀胱破裂的危险。然后
湛锦
·
2023-10-18 08:45
数据结构 排序
直接插入排序2.1.3希尔排序(缩小增量排序)2.2选择排序2.2.1基本思想2.2.2直接选择排序2.2.3堆排序2.3交换排序2.3.1基本思想2.3.2冒泡排序2.3.2快速排序2.3.3非递归-
快排
&梧桐树夏
·
2023-10-18 08:06
数据结构
数据结构
排序算法
算法
LeetCode:169(Python)—— 多数元素(简单)
输入:nums=[3,2,3]输出:3输入:nums=[2,2,1,1,1,2,2]输出:2方法一:
随机化
思路:由于一个给定的下标对应的数字很有可能是众数,我们随机挑选一个下标,检查它是否是众数,如果是就返回
娱乐不打烊丶
·
2023-10-18 03:48
leetcode
数据结构
python
算法
1024程序员节
代码随想录算法训练营第二天| LeetCode 977 有序数组的平方 、LeetCode 209 长度最小的子数组 、LeetCode 59 螺旋矩阵II
LeetCode977有序数组的平方文章讲解:代码随想录(programmercarl.com)视频讲解:双指针法经典题目|LeetCode:977.有序数组的平方1.1暴力解法先算每个数的平方,再用
快排
进行排序
望仁啊
·
2023-10-18 03:16
代码随想录算法刷题
算法
leetcode
矩阵
2面技术+HR面+offer,知识点总结+面试题解析
典型的TopK问题,
快排
算法搞定。算法题要注意的是合法性校验、边界条件以及异常的处理。另外,如果要写测试用例,一定要保证测试覆盖场景尽可能全。加上平时刷刷算法题,这种考核应该没问题的。
阿里Java程序员
·
2023-10-18 01:49
程序员
java
经验分享
面试
leetcode刷题 —— 贪心算法(仅附思路与心得,无详细代码)
关于sort函数:内部是
快排
算法,即不稳定排序,会改变元素位置,函数仅支持迭代器为随机访问迭代器的容器,即array,vector,deque三种,详细可见C++sort()排序函数用法详解。
未落之秋
·
2023-10-17 23:06
leetcode刷题笔记
c++
leetcode
2019年满堂红棕刚玉为什么这么受欢迎,这些原因你知道吗?
现在属于棕刚玉销售旺季,一个个订单接踵而来,厂里的单子都
快排
满了,领导还为此特地开了次表彰大会呢,想知道我们满堂红棕刚玉为什么受欢迎吗?今天小编将整理好的满堂红棕刚玉产品的优点分享给大家。
风铃shu123
·
2023-10-17 17:44
c语言使用断言程序崩溃,C语言调试利器——断言
在我们执行程序的时候,往往会出现意想不到的情况,例如指针为空,除数为零等等,那么利用断言就能够很
快排
查出问题。
哲哲烘培
·
2023-10-17 13:31
c语言使用断言程序崩溃
孟德尔
随机化
周报丨中国学者研究炎症性肠病与结肠外癌的因果关系,发表一区8.3分文章!...
郑老师统计课程,欢迎点击报名:孟德尔
随机化
课程即将开班!!
陈如程
·
2023-10-17 11:56
算法
一篇文章解了困扰很久的疑惑
很多养生专家都说要保证每天八杯水的量,可我不是,一般非常口渴的情况下,不然喝下多少水,都会很
快排
出来。也同朋友讨论过这样的话题,普遍都认为是代谢快,不然我也不会这么瘦。
静字凡
·
2023-10-17 05:30
分治算法——
快排
| 归并思想
文章目录一、
快排
思想1.leetcode75.颜色分类2.leetcode912.排序数组3.leetcode215.数组中的第K个最大元素4.leetcode面试题17.14.最小K个数二、归并思想1
星河万里᭄ꦿ࿐
·
2023-10-17 03:50
基础算法
算法
快速排序--学习笔记
最坏情况下数据复杂度为O(n^2),平均时间复杂度为O(NlogN).假设我们现在要队序列{6,1,3,4,2,5,8,7,9,0}用
快排
来排序首先我们需要一个基准数,我们就把6设为基准数;接下来,我们定义
MogulNemenis
·
2023-10-16 22:25
学习总结
排序算法
算法
从头开始复习算法之彻彻底底搞清楚堆排序
前面谈到了几种基础排序和
快排
,分别都用比较简单的方式给大家展示出来了。今天木了半天,眼看今天又要过去了,想了一下肯定不怎么想学东西了索性就抽出这点时间来跟整理一下堆排序吧。
KlivitamJ
·
2023-10-16 21:18
leetcode283移动零
[0,1,0,3,12]输出:[1,3,12,0,0]示例2:输入:nums=[0]输出:[0]思路:双层循环:向前覆盖的思路,将不是零的全部移动到前边,第二个for循环再判断后边差了多少个零,补零;
快排
思路
yiyakaa
·
2023-10-16 04:00
算法
leetcode
数据结构
nctf2018 | pwn wp
0xffffffffff600000)*2利用:栈上有后门函数的地址"""#defineVSYSCALL_ADDR_vgettimeofday0xffffffffff600000"""2.1这个地址不参与
随机化
fantasy_learner
·
2023-10-16 02:32
堆排序和
快排
与归并排序
目录快速排序算法思想算法的优化代码实现归并排序算法思想算法优化代码实现堆排序算法思想代码实现本文主要介绍了三个排序算法的思想原理和Java代码实现快速排序
快排
序的一个优点是其原地排序的特性,通过反复的交换元素
wibkb
·
2023-10-15 19:39
java
排序算法
快速排序
分治算法
堆排序
快速排序中的划分算法——数据结构
排序在数据结构中是很重要的一个部分,而
快排
有时我们使用最频繁的排序算法,划分算法又是
快排
中的精髓,下面就介绍如何写快速排序算法中的划分算法首先给出一组数据,在给出在数组中的最低位(low)和最高位(high
写代码的小渣渣
·
2023-10-15 13:40
C语言划分算法
快速排序中的划分算法
数据结构划分算法
手撕排序之快速排序
快排
的思想(霍尔版本):如何实现单趟排序:先假设key是数列的首元素,然后分别定义left和right,left指向首元素的下一个元素,right指向最后一个元素。
可涵不会debug
·
2023-10-15 13:28
数据结构
C语言
算法
排序算法
数据结构
排序:如何用
快排
思想在O(n)内查找第K大元素?
文章来源于极客时间前google工程师−王争专栏。冒泡排序、插入排序、选择排序三种排序算法,时间复杂度都是O(n^2),比较高,适合小规模数据的排序。归并排序和快速排序两种时间复杂度O(nlogn)的排序算法,适合大规模的数据排序,比上述三种更常用。归并排序和快速排序都用到了分治思想,非常巧妙。我们可以借助这个思想,解决排序问题:如何在O(n)的时间复杂度内查找一个无序数组中的第K大元素?归并排序
贾欣晓
·
2023-10-15 09:44
数据结构与算法
算法
排序算法
数据结构
美信时代赋能城商行数字化转型,监控易开启全数字化运维时代
在这股浪潮当中,商业银行的步伐并不慢,数字化过程却呈现出一些
随机化
、混沌化的特征。监控易可以从业务视角出发,动态映射业务与IT资源的关联关系。
MXsoft618
·
2023-10-14 12:23
运维
人工智能
big
data
12八大排序算法的稳定性以及时间空间复杂度总结
至于为什么有的排序不稳定,这和排序本身的实现算法逻辑有关,以
快排
的挖坑法
今天也要写bug、
·
2023-10-14 09:35
数据结构(C语言实现)
排序算法
快速排序
代码随想录算法训练营第二天|数组part02|977.209.59
7/27任务977.有序数组的平方,209.长度最小的子数组,59.螺旋矩阵II,总结977.有序数组的平方本题关键在于理解双指针思想题目链接文章讲解视频讲解(解法一)暴力解法直接将元素平方后数组进行
快排
包猪婆
·
2023-10-14 02:44
算法训练营
算法
Java
快排
publicstaticint[]sortQuick(int[]in,intleft,intright){intkey=in[left];//选定数组第一个数字作为keyintstart=left;intend=right;while(startin[start]){start++;}in[end]=in[start];}//此时start==end,这就是所谓的轴,把key放入轴中,轴左边的都k
蔬菜妞
·
2023-10-14 00:49
leetcodeT912-
快排
优化-三路划分
leetcodeT912-
快排
优化-三路划分1.前言2.为什么需要三路划分的优化?
program-learner
·
2023-10-13 22:29
数据结构与算法
算法
leetcode
排序算法
八大排序(下)冒泡、
快排
、归并、计数
这里是八大排序的下篇其他的四个排序在这篇博客:一、冒泡排序前言:冒泡排序我们可谓是在熟悉不过了,第一个学会的排序就是冒泡,还记得当初刚学C语言的时候,完全不会冒泡排序,都是借鉴书上的或者别人的代码写的,知道是怎么个事,但是无从下手,好不容易写出来,不是这里错就是那里错,还挺怀念那个时候的,当然你无法同时拥有青春和对青春的感悟!话不多说,我们进入正题。冒泡排序的思想是从左到右逐个比较,如果左边的值必
kkbca
·
2023-10-13 21:13
算法
数据结构
c++
leetcode刷题笔记
文章目录ArrayList和LinkedListStringBuilder和StringBuffer常见的数据结构排序
快排
、数组中的第K个最大元素前K个高频元素冒泡排序选择排序插入排序希尔排序最小的k个数归并排序堆排序计数排序桶排序基数排序基数排序桶排序计数排序颜色分类二叉树二叉树的深度二叉搜索树二叉树的镜像对称二叉树二叉搜索树的公共祖先二叉树的最近公共祖先从上到下打印二叉树层次遍历层次遍历进阶版
浪漫攻城狮莉小妖
·
2023-10-13 09:41
leetcode
链表
数据结构
快速排序—非递归、链表
对于
快排
,时间复杂度为O(nlogn),空间复杂度为O(nlogn),是一种不稳定的排序算法。
丿灬慕容笑笑
·
2023-10-12 21:26
数据结构
算法学习笔记16:递归树
我们在《排序》那里讲过,如何利用递推公式,求解归并排序、快速排序的时间复杂度,但是,有些情况,比如
快排
的平均时间复杂度的分析,用递推公式的话,会涉及非常复杂的数学推导。
_无感
·
2023-10-12 21:24
数据结构与算法之美学习笔记
算法
数据结构
树结构
递归算法
快速排序与归并排序递归与非递归c语言实现详解
快速排序
快排
基本逻辑:首先我们来用挖坑法实现:首先确定一个“坑”,分左右两部分,确定首与尾值以及“坑”所对应的值,按升序方式则为右部分选择小值与“坑”对应的值比较,左边选大值与“坑”比较。
寒风凋零
·
2023-10-12 20:42
c++
排序算法
数据结构
算法
c语言
快速排序(递归与非递归)详解(图示)
.使用基准数据将剩余的数据分成两部分,左部分(不一定有序)都比基准小,//从后向前找比基准值小的数据右部分(不一定有序)都比基准大,从前往后找比基准值大的数据前两步封装成函数OneQuick();一次
快排
愚蠢的土拨鼠。
·
2023-10-12 20:07
排序
算法
排序算法
数据结构
详解快速排序(递归)和非递归
目录
快排
递归快速排序hoareba版(左右指针法)思路:注意单趟实现代码多趟(递归)快速排序挖坑法思路单趟实现代码多趟(递归)快速排序前后指针法思路单趟实现代码多趟(递归)非递归栈的实现非递归代码实现极端情况下的
快排
及优化优化三数取中代码小区间优化
快排
递归快速排序
不会的码
·
2023-10-12 20:07
排序算法
算法
快速排序和归并排序非递归的详解
快速排序非递归及归并排序非递归快速排序非递归思想代码
快排
非递归总结归并排序非递归思想代码归并非递归总结总代码Stack.hStack.cSort.c结语快速排序非递归大家都知道递归是在栈帧上建立空间(Windows
#唐解元
·
2023-10-12 20:57
数据结构
C语言
算法
数据结构
算法
c语言
c++
排序算法
快速排序详解(递归实现与非递归实现)
目录一、快速排序的基本思想二、将序列划分成左右区间的常见方法2.1hoare版本(动图+解释+代码实现)2.2挖坑法2.3前后指针法三、快速排序的初步实现四、快速排序的优化实现4.1
快排
的特殊情况4.2
北飞的山羊
·
2023-10-12 20:54
排序算法
算法
数据结构
c++
上一页
7
8
9
10
11
12
13
14
下一页
按字母分类:
A
B
C
D
E
F
G
H
I
J
K
L
M
N
O
P
Q
R
S
T
U
V
W
X
Y
Z
其他